Avoid saying "Happy Holidays "<br /> Double Ninth Festival, New Year's Eve, Qingming Festival and Zhongyuan Festival are known as the four major traditional Chinese festivals for ancestor worship. On these festivals, it is generally taboo to say "Happy Holidays" and instead, people should say "I wish you good health" or "My family is safe".2. Avoid giving chrysanthemums as gifts <br /> Although there is a custom of appreciating chrysanthemums and drinking chrysanthemum wine on the Double Ninth Festival, it is not allowed to give chrysanthemums as gifts to others. In the minds of the older generation, chrysanthemums are sacrificial flowers, flowers given to the dead to express grief. On that day, you can send some auspicious flowers, such as gladiolus, which represent longevity, health, and fortune, and are perfect for sending to the elderly. You can also send flowers to express gratitude, such as carnations, to show your gratitude and love. 3. It is taboo for married daughters to return to their parents' home <br /> In Teng County in southwestern Shandong, there is such a taboo that married daughters within three years cannot return to their parents' home on the Double Ninth Festival, but they can return after three years. Of course, this is just a local custom, and other areas may not have such taboos. 4. Is Double Ninth Festival an unlucky day?As to why Fei Changfang predicted that Huan Jing's family would suffer a disaster on September 9, we can find an explanation in the Book of Changes - the Book of Changes emphasizes the balance of yin and yang, and moderation is the most precious. When two old yangs meet, they will not interact or communicate with each other. Yang cannot be born alone, Yin cannot grow alone, all things cannot succeed, and everything will not go smoothly.Therefore, compared with the lively and family-reunion Mid-Autumn Festival and Lantern Festival, the Double Ninth Festival is not a very auspicious day, but a very ominous festival. The customs of climbing high places to look far into the distance, inserting dogwood, and drinking chrysanthemum wine that have been passed down from the palace to the people are all for warding off evil and avoiding disasters. To sum up, the ancients believed that nothing was appropriate on the Double Ninth Festival, and people could not say "Happy Festival" to each other when they met on the Double Ninth Festival. People used to ward off disasters, evil spirits and avoid misfortunes through a series of activities such as “climbing high and looking far”; however, some of these customs have been preserved to this day, and the feudal and superstitious color has gradually faded with the passage of time. How did the Double Ninth Festival evolve into the Senior Citizens’ Day?In the long process of formation, evolution and development over more than 2,000 years, the Double Ninth Festival has been closely centered around the themes of health and safety, great fortune and longevity, and seeking good fortune and avoiding evil, which is a hope for a better future.Today's Double Ninth Festival, in addition to being a traditional festival, has been given new meaning. “Jiujiu” means Double Ninth Festival because it has the same pronunciation as “long”, which means “for a long time”. “Nine” is the largest and most honorable number, and it implies longevity. In 1989, the ninth day of the ninth month of the lunar calendar was officially designated as "China's Senior Citizens' Day" and "Respect for the Aged Day". In 2012, relevant regulations were further clarified in the "Law on the Protection of the Rights and Interests of the Elderly", and the Double Ninth Festival became a day to respect, honor, love and help the elderly. This modern Respect for the Aged Day can be said to be a "traditional invention", but this "invention" was not created out of thin air. The Double Ninth Festival, which traditionally revolves around climbing high places to avoid disasters, originally had the connotation of praying for longevity. Therefore, from the "Climbing Festival" to the "Respect for the Aged Festival", its cultural significance has not been broken with tradition, but rather is a kind of inheritance and development. |
